CALCULATION OF TURBINE DISK VIBRATION CHARACTERISTICS

  • Received Date: 1986-05-01
  • Publish Date: 1987-04-28
  • The vibration of turbine disk is analysed using thin plate and Mindlin thick plate theory. The displacement function in circumferential direction can be representedby means of Fourier Series,so that the two-dimensional problem becomes one-dimensional.Based on the governing equations of plate the equivalent one order differen- tial equation sets can be derived. The frequency equation can be obtained using numerical integration method, such as Runge-Kutta method, under certain boundaryconditions, Muller method to solve the resonant frequency of disk is also employed.The calculation results agree better with experimental data than the results of the finite element method. Moreover, the computer program can be significantlysimplified and the computer time can be considerably reduced.
